Summary, etc. | The peiformance of the pickup baler in terms of field capacity, field efficiency, bale density, baling losses, size requirements for storing bales, power, energy and cost was investigated as a function ofchange in baler fonvard speed, and material moisture content during baling rice straw,and wheat straw under the following conditions: Generally, by increasing the baler forward speed from (/.5 to 5.5 km/h) tends to increase the feed rate from (/.4 to 3.0 Mg/h), baler losses from (-10 to 60%), bale density from (82.0 to 89.0 kg/ m3 ), actual field capacity from (0.35 to 1. 22 fed/h) and power requiredfrom (65 to //.0 kW) during baling rice straw. The results also showed that by increasing the materials moisture content from (/1.0 to 24.0 %) tends to increasing thefeed rate from (1.4 to 2.5 Mg/h), baler losses from (4.0 to 7.0 %) and bale density from (82.0 to /00.0 kg/ m3 ) during baling rice straw. |
